The increased availability and fidelity of broadband seismic instruments have played a key role in bridging the gap between exploration and global seismic applications. Long gone are the days when global structure mapping and source characterization/monitoring relied on the manual digitization of WWSSN (World-Wide Standard Seismographic Network) analogue records or hours in front of microfiche ...

The Field Experiences for Science Teachers (FEST) Program, based in the Department of Geology and Geophysics at Yale University, provides field seismology experiences to secondary school science teachers in Connecticut. Research experiences for K-12 science teachers have been shown in the past to improve students’ test scores and encourage inquiry-based teaching in the science classroom. FEST p...

We provide an introduction to the use of the spectral-element method (SEM) in seismology. Following a brief review of the basic equations that govern seismic wave propagation, we discuss in some detail how these equations may be solved numerically based upon the SEM to address the forward problem in seismology. Examples of synthetic seismograms calculated based upon the SEM are compared to data...
